The Project Will Deliver...

  • a map of the current position (the nature of the workforce, current HR issues and current activity or plans to address the issues);
  • a vision for this workforce area, to development up to 2010;
  • a better understanding of the paradigm shifts that are characterising the work of health care educators and researchers in a modern health and education system;
  • proposed intermediate actions on the most pressing issues that require attention prior to the launch of the Plan in 2004;
  • a draft Plan agreed with Key Stakeholders available for full consultation with all Stakeholders;
  • a report of the consultation exercise; and
  • a published HR Plan.
 
Project Timetable for 2004
  • January - April; upto 9 countrywide meetings for approximately 100 Stakeholders at each, to focus on the development of the first draft of the HR Plan
  • March - April; two social care focus groups (London and Leeds) to look at specfic issues relating to social care
  • April - June; first draft produced
  • 8th June; interim draft report to StLaR
  • July - September; public consultation on the HR Plan
  • October - December; final revisions, approval and printing
  • November; final HR Plan to StLaR
